黑狐家游戏

分布式存储包含,分布式存储是对象存储吗

欧气 2 0

分布式存储与对象存储:概念、特点与应用场景

一、引言

在当今数字化时代,数据的存储和管理变得至关重要,随着数据量的不断增长和业务需求的日益复杂,传统的集中式存储方式已经难以满足需求,分布式存储作为一种新兴的存储技术,逐渐受到广泛关注,而对象存储作为分布式存储的一种重要形式,也在各个领域得到了广泛应用,本文将深入探讨分布式存储和对象存储的概念、特点以及应用场景,帮助读者更好地理解这两种存储技术。

二、分布式存储的概念

分布式存储是一种将数据分散存储在多个节点上的存储技术,这些节点可以分布在不同的地理位置,通过网络连接在一起,形成一个分布式的存储系统,分布式存储系统通常采用冗余技术,以确保数据的可靠性和可用性,当某个节点出现故障时,系统可以自动将数据迁移到其他正常的节点上,从而保证数据的连续性。

三、分布式存储的特点

1、高可靠性:分布式存储系统通过冗余技术,将数据分散存储在多个节点上,当某个节点出现故障时,系统可以自动将数据迁移到其他正常的节点上,从而保证数据的可靠性。

2、高可扩展性:分布式存储系统可以通过添加节点的方式来扩展存储容量和性能,满足不断增长的业务需求。

3、高性能:分布式存储系统可以通过并行处理和分布式缓存等技术,提高数据的读写性能。

4、数据冗余:分布式存储系统通常采用冗余技术,如副本、纠删码等,以确保数据的可靠性和可用性。

5、去中心化:分布式存储系统不需要中心控制器,各个节点之间通过网络连接在一起,实现数据的存储和管理。

四、对象存储的概念

对象存储是一种基于对象的存储技术,它将数据视为对象,并将对象存储在分布式的存储节点上,对象存储系统通常采用 RESTful API 进行数据的访问和管理,用户可以通过 HTTP/HTTPS 协议直接访问对象存储系统中的数据。

五、对象存储的特点

1、简单易用:对象存储系统采用 RESTful API 进行数据的访问和管理,用户可以通过 HTTP/HTTPS 协议直接访问对象存储系统中的数据,操作简单方便。

2、高可靠性:对象存储系统通过冗余技术,将数据分散存储在多个节点上,当某个节点出现故障时,系统可以自动将数据迁移到其他正常的节点上,从而保证数据的可靠性。

3、高可扩展性:对象存储系统可以通过添加节点的方式来扩展存储容量和性能,满足不断增长的业务需求。

4、高性能:对象存储系统可以通过并行处理和分布式缓存等技术,提高数据的读写性能。

5、数据冗余:对象存储系统通常采用冗余技术,如副本、纠删码等,以确保数据的可靠性和可用性。

6、支持海量数据存储:对象存储系统可以支持海量数据的存储,适用于大数据、云计算等领域。

7、成本低:对象存储系统不需要专门的硬件设备,只需要普通的服务器和网络设备,成本较低。

六、分布式存储与对象存储的关系

分布式存储和对象存储是两种不同的存储技术,但它们之间也存在一定的关系,分布式存储是一种通用的存储技术,它可以用于存储各种类型的数据,包括文件、数据库、对象等,而对象存储则是一种基于对象的存储技术,它主要用于存储对象数据。

在实际应用中,分布式存储和对象存储可以相互结合使用,在一些大数据应用场景中,可以使用分布式存储系统来存储原始数据,然后使用对象存储系统来存储处理后的数据,这样可以充分发挥分布式存储和对象存储的优势,提高数据的存储和管理效率。

七、分布式存储与对象存储的应用场景

1、大数据领域:在大数据领域,数据量巨大,需要采用分布式存储技术来存储和管理数据,对象存储系统可以作为大数据存储的一种重要形式,用于存储大规模的对象数据。

2、云计算领域:在云计算领域,需要采用分布式存储技术来提供可靠的存储服务,对象存储系统可以作为云计算存储的一种重要形式,用于存储用户的数据和应用程序。

3、视频监控领域:在视频监控领域,需要存储大量的视频数据,分布式存储系统可以作为视频监控存储的一种重要形式,用于存储视频数据。

4、科学计算领域:在科学计算领域,需要存储大量的科学数据,分布式存储系统可以作为科学计算存储的一种重要形式,用于存储科学数据。

八、结论

分布式存储和对象存储作为两种重要的存储技术,在各个领域得到了广泛应用,分布式存储具有高可靠性、高可扩展性、高性能、数据冗余、去中心化等特点,适用于大数据、云计算、视频监控、科学计算等领域,对象存储具有简单易用、高可靠性、高可扩展性、高性能、数据冗余、支持海量数据存储、成本低等特点,适用于大数据、云计算、视频监控、科学计算等领域,在实际应用中,分布式存储和对象存储可以相互结合使用,充分发挥它们的优势,提高数据的存储和管理效率。

标签: #分布式存储 #对象存储 #包含 #是否

黑狐家游戏
  • 评论列表

留言评论